I've got a D40x (only autofocuses with AF-S lenses) and have been contemplating getting some extension tubes.

I decided Kenko's 36, 20 and 12mm set would be ideal, and have read in several places that they work with Nikon's AF-S lenses (they allow auto focus). However, virtually everywhere I go to buy them says they won't allow autofocus with Nikon's AF-S lenses.

Are there two different versions, or will they never work with AF-S lenses? I'm not bothered about having to manually focus (as I usually do this with Macros anyway), but if there is a set that does work with AF-S I'd prefer to get that.

I plan to use the converters on an AF-S 105mm Micro F/2.8, a Nikon 35mm F/1.8 AF-S and a Nikon 50mm F/1.8 (which I have to manually focus on the D40x anyway).

I had these with a D300 and they worked fine with AFS

Thanks Paul,

I checked the official Website, where I found this:

4. Kenko DG Auto Extension Tubes are auto focus compatible with Nikon AF lenses including Nikon AF-S (silent Wave) lenses.

So hopefully they will work.
